Operation
To obtain a pressure reading, proceed as follows.
(1)
Switch the instrument ON and select the required TASK.
(2)
Rotate the screw-press clockwise to increase the applied pressure.
Note: When hydraulic fluid is compressed and flows through a restriction, there is
an increase in temperature which, in turn, has an effect on pressure. Allow
suff icient time for this pressure reading to stabilise before recording or
logging a reading.
(3)
When the test is complete, reduce the pressure in the system to zero by
turning the screw-press anticlockwise. Before disconnection of the UUT,
open the isolation valve to bleed off any residual pressure.
(4)
Remove the connection to the UUT and fit a blanking plug into the
instrument's pressure port. Clean any spilt fluid off the instrument case.

Draining the Hydraulic Fluid

To drain the hydraulic fluid from the instrument, proceed as follows:
(1)
Turn the isolation valve fully anticlockwise. Turn the instrument onto the
left hand side (pressure port nearest to workbench). Place receptacle
below the pressure port to collect hydraulic fluid.
(2)
Drain the system by slowly winding in the screw-press and then
depressing the priming pump plunger to expel any fluid remaining in the
instrument.
(3)
If necessary, apply an air line to the priming fluid inlet to clear any
remaining fluid out of the instrument .
